Aime RobotAime Summary

- Six Flags' stock surged 17.97% after Jana Partners and Travis Kelce acquired a 9% stake, signaling renewed market confidence in its turnaround.

- Institutional investors added $359.3M in shares, with Aurora Investment Counsel boosting holdings by 114.8%, reflecting support for restructuring efforts.

- Activist campaigns now prioritize operational upgrades ($1B 2025–2026 plan) and monetizing $6B in real estate assets via REIT or sales to reduce debt.

- Success hinges on executing guest experience improvements and real estate strategies, balancing short-term cost cuts with long-term innovation to regain sector leadership.
